Melba Pattillo Beals was one of the black school children that were integrated into the Central High after the Supreme Court declared segregated schools as unconstitutional. She and other black kids were met by an angry mob who didn't want them there and it took the intervention of federal troops for them to attend classes.

She explained in her interview that after those episodes of attacks _both verbal and physical_ she was discouraged but always had her grandmother to guide and advise her and although she was frightened by the episode and the overwhelming racism and discrimination that was prevalent then, she believed she had a right to go to Central High because it was the best and her parents paid tax.

How was margots home on earth different from her home on venus- All summer In A Day

Answers

The weather on Venus disagrees with Margot so much that her parents are thinking of returning to Earth. This seems “vital” to Margot, though it means the loss of “thousands of dollars to her family.” Margot seems less able to adapt to the climate than the other children. One day, she freaks out in the shower, putting her hands over her ears and screaming that the water can’t touch her head. The weather seems to have made Margot depressed. She stays apart and doesn’t play with the other children as they run through the underground tunnels. She won’t sing their songs about happiness and life. The only songs she will sing are those about the sun and summer. Unlike the other children, Margot has memories of Earth and the sunshine, so she has a point of comparison. This knowledge causes her to feel deeply alienated from the weather on her new home

What is an allusion?

An allusion is a type of figurative language that consists basically of mentioning something or someone without further explanation. Usually, the person, object, story, etc. being mentioned is well-known enough for the audience to understand.

The poem makes an allusion to the Brixton riot, that is, it mentions the riot briefly, without explanation. That means the author relies on the audience's previous knowledge of the riot.
